Class LoggerDispatcherBuilderExtensions
- Namespace
- IceRpc.Extensions.DependencyInjection
- Assembly
- IceRpc.Logger.dll
Provides an extension method for IDispatcherBuilder to add the logger middleware.
public static class LoggerDispatcherBuilderExtensions
- Inheritance
-
LoggerDispatcherBuilderExtensions
- Inherited Members
Methods
UseLogger(IDispatcherBuilder)
Adds a LoggerMiddleware to this dispatcher builder. This interceptor relies on the ILogger<TCategoryName> service managed by the service provider.
public static IDispatcherBuilder UseLogger(this IDispatcherBuilder builder)
Parameters
builderIDispatcherBuilderThe builder being configured.
Returns
- IDispatcherBuilder
The builder being configured.